College Grove Shopping Center, also Marketplace at the Grove, at SR-94 at College Avenue in San Diego on the border of Lemon Grove, is an open-air shopping center, but was originally a regional shopping mall, only the second to be built in San Diego County, and the 37th in the country.

    The Children's Pool Beach or Casa Beach is a small sandy beach area located at 850 Coast Boulevard, at the end of Jenner Street, in San Diego, California, United States. Aerial view of the pool, May 2011, with over 200 seals on the beach. The Children's Pool earned its name after the construction of a concrete breakwater in 1931.

    San Diego on average has 146 sunny days and 117 partly cloudy days a year. The average annual precipitation is less than 12 inches (30 cm), resulting in a borderline arid climate.     Children's Park. The park's fountain in 2013. Location. San Diego, California, U.S. Children's Park is a public park along Martin Luther King Jr. Promenade in San Diego, California. [ 1][ 2] It was designed by landscape architect Peter Walker, and completed in August 1996 at a cost of $2.8 million. [ 3]

    Oak Park is a very diverse neighborhood and home to one of the higher concentrations of African-Americans in the city. Current demographics for the neighborhood are as follows: people of Hispanic/Latino heritage make up 31.2%, followed by Asians at 25.8%, then African-Americans at 22.0%, non-Hispanic Whites at 16.5%, Mixed Race at 3.7%, and others at 0.8% [1]
